BBC:

Lee Sinnott appointed Altrincham manager 
 
Sinnott last managerial post was at Bradford Park Avenue in October 2009
Altrincham have appointed Lee Sinnott as manager after their relegation from Blue Square Bet Premier.

Sinnott started his managerial career with Farsley Celtic in 2003, winning three promotions in four seasons.

He took over at Port Vale for 10 months in November 2007 and was last involved in management at Bradford Park Avenue.

Chairman Grahame Rowley said: "Lee has the rare combination of being an experienced manager who knows what is needed to gain promotion."

Sinnott replaces Ken McKenna, who stepped down at the start of May, after the club was relegated from the Blue Square Bet Premier for the first time since 2005.

The former defender made over 600 first team appearances for Walsall, Watford, Bradford City, Crystal Palace, Huddersfield Town, Oldham Athletic and Scarborough during his playing career.
